First super jumbo A380 to land in Delhi

Date:

New Delhi: Singapore Airlines will become the first airline to start commercial operations of the world’s largest passenger aircraft Airbus 380 in India on Friday. The airline will fly the A380 daily from Mumbai and Delhi. It is scheduled to land in Delhi after 8 pm on Friday evening.

The government had given its approval to the A380 operations in January. This configuration of the super jumbo will have 471 seats, including 12 suites, 60 Business and 399 Economy class seats.

An Economy class ticket for the Airbus will set you back by Rs 30,000, the Business class ticket will cost twice more and the suites will be priced at Rs 2 lakh each.

Meanwhile, Gulf carrier Emirates on Wednesday also announced the launch of its A380 operations between Mumbai and Dubai from July 21 adding a capacity of 2,127 seats per week in each direction.

It will be the second global carrier after Singapore Airlines to start its super jumbo services. Emirates would launch daily services of the double-decker Airbus A380 aircraft between Dubai and Mumbai, a spokesperson for the Gulf carrier said.

The Airbus A380 features:

– Double deck wide body

– Engines: 4

– Range: 15,700 kilometre

– Seating: 525 people in a typical three class configuration

– First flight: 27 April 2005

– First commercial service: October 2007 with Singapore Airlines
